Box Score GLASSBORO, NJ – The 17
th-ranked Rowan University men's soccer team dominated play en route to a 7-0 victory over visiting Albright College on Wednesday.
The Profs up their record to 2-1 while the Lions are 1-2 overall.
Rowan outshot Albright 29-1, tallied four goals in the first half and put up three markers in the second period. Forward
Ryan Campbell (jr. Wyckoff, NJ/Ramapo) led the way with four goals, one short of the school record. Back
Matt Fahey (fr. Williamstown, NJ/Williamstown) and midfielder
Jake Connors (sr. Manalapan, NJ/Manalapan) each recorded one goal and one assist. It was Fahey's first collegiate tally.
Midfielder
Kevin Pereira (jr. Allentown, NJ/Allentown) hit the back of the net one time. Forward
Matt Hendrickson (so. Sewell, NJ/Clearview Reg.) and back
Nick Schlageter (so. Jackson, NJ/Jackson Mem.) produced two assists apiece while midfielder
Tyler Logar (sr. Sewell, NJ/Washington Twp.) had one helper.
Goalkeepers
Erik Checkur (jr. Wantage, NJ/High Point Reg.) and
Kyle Dennis (jr. South Plainfield, NJ/South Plainfield) each played a half to share the clean sheet. Checkur made one save. Lions' goalies Brendan Hanratty (fr. Warminster, PA/William Tennent) and Adam Giurlando (jr. Bridgewater, NJ/Bridgewater-Raritan) were in the cage for 61:00 and 29:00 respectively. Hanratty stopped five shots and Giurlando made two saves.
The Profs face Christopher Newport University in the Cialella Soccer Classic at Rutgers-Camden on Saturday, Sept. 9 at 2 p.m.
